European Armory.
The collection was entirely assembled by Stibbert during his collecting career, between 1860 and the end of the century. It features a large number of examples of armor, weapons, and firearms, primarily from the 16th to 18th centuries, but also includes some 14th-century pieces, archaeological objects, and 19th-century examples.
The armor, primarily from the 16th century, comes from Italian, German, and French workshops and meets the needs of medieval warfare or various types of military tournaments.
